Recommended expert

Reshmi Suragani

Software Engineer

Reshmi Suragani
Friedrichshafen, Germany

Experience

Apr 2023 - Dec 2025
2 years 9 months
Friedrichshafen, Germany

Software Engineer

Aumovio Engineering Services (formerly Continental Engineering Services)

  • Programming: C/C++, Python, Embedded C, MATLAB
  • Feature Owner for SecOC and FvM, leading development, integration, and validation
  • Strong ECU hardware understanding for debugging
  • Integrated AUTOSAR security modules: CSM, Crypto, CryIf, and HSM
  • Hands-on experience with AUTOSAR BSW and MCAL configuration
  • Implemented Secure Boot with DMA on Chorus MCU, improving boot performance
  • Designed HSM key management and UDS-based key verification features
  • Developed Python automation scripts to improve validation efficiency
  • Performed ISO 26262 and ASPICE compliant development and testing
  • Implemented diagnostics (DIDs, DTCs) for fault detection and reliability
  • Strong knowledge of 32-bit MCU architectures and real-time systems
  • Proficient in embedded C, compiler/debugger tools, and CANoe
  • Experience with TLS, IPsec, key management, and Ethernet switch configuration
  • Created architecture and system documentation for cross-team alignment
  • Supported production ECU flashing and large-scale deployments
  • Conducted functional safety-related tests to ensure system reliability
Oct 2021 - Mar 2023
1 year 6 months

Software Engineer

OSB Engineering (External Employee at Continental Engineering Services)

  • Integrated Classic AUTOSAR; configured COM, NM, NvM, and Diagnostic stacks in EB Tresos and Davinci Configurator
  • Implemented SecOC, FVM, DLT, J1939 using ISO 26262 compliant processes
  • Diagnosed and resolved software issues, improving system reliability and performance stability
  • Utilized UDS and DoIP protocols for vehicle communication, diagnostics, and fault analysis
  • Enhanced ECU security by implementing stack overflow protection using randomized canary values
Mar 2021 - Aug 2021
6 months
Passau, Germany

Master Thesis: SRAM PUF-Based Authentication for IoT Networks Using Machine Learning

University of Passau

  • Developed ML models (CNN, SVM, XGBoost) to replace traditional authentication algorithms
  • Converted raw SRAM PUF responses into 2D images for training, enhancing IoT security mechanisms
Nov 2020 - Aug 2021
10 months

Working Student

Siemens

  • Performed AUTOSAR OS-related tasks in EB Tresos Studio
  • Debugged and traced on Classic AUTOSAR OS
  • Gathered information about trace formats (BTF, MDF4)
  • Collected traces in BTF format by writing functions
  • Viewed and analyzed trace logs in Trace Compass
Oct 2019 - Mar 2020
6 months
Passau, Germany

Advanced Security Engineering Lab

University of Passau

  • Implemented SRAM & DRAM PUF authentication on TI Tiva Launchpad, STM32F429, and Raspberry Pi 3B+
  • Focused on lightweight, secure authentication for resource-constrained IoT devices

Industries Experience

See where this freelancer has spent most of their professional time. Longer bars indicate deeper hands-on experience, while shorter ones reflect targeted or project-based work.

Experienced in Automotive (5 years), Information Technology (1 year), and Education (0.5 years).

Automotive
Information Technology
Education

Business Areas Experience

The graph below provides a cumulative view of the freelancer's experience across multiple business areas, calculated from completed and active engagements. It highlights the areas where the freelancer has most frequently contributed to planning, execution, and delivery of business outcomes.

Experienced in Product Development (5 years), Information Technology (4.5 years), Quality Assurance (3.5 years), and Research and Development (1 year).

Product Development
Information Technology
Quality Assurance
Research and Development

Summary

Reshmi Suragani Embedded Engineer Certified Scrum Product owner and experienced Feature owner with extensive experience in developing, integrating, and testing cybersecurity modules for embedded systems. Skilled in implementing Secure Boot, key management features, and functional safety tests, ensuring compliance with ISO 26262 and ASPICE standards. Proficient in Python scripting, AUTOSAR architecture, and various tools and IDEs, enhancing system reliability and performance.

Skills

  • Programming: C / C ++, Python, Embedded C, Matlab
  • Embedded: Autosar Classic, I2c, Spi, Uart, Timers, Interrupts, Can
  • Automotive: Com, Pdur, Can, Soad, Secoc, Fvm, Hsm, Tls, Ipsec, Key Management, Secure Boot, Someip
  • Standards: Iso 26262, Automotive Spice (Aspice)
  • Version Control: Github
  • Microcontrollers: 8051, Pic, Arm, Beaglebone, Arduino, Stm32
  • Tools & Ides: Eb Tresos Studio, Eclipse, Pycharm, Labview, Canoe, Winidea, Code Composer Studio, Dltviewer, Wireshark, Doors.
  • Machine Learning: Python, Cnn, Vgg16, Svm, Xgboost

Languages

English
Advanced
German
Elementary

Education

University of Passau

Master of Science in Mobile and Embedded Systems · Mobile and Embedded Systems · Passau, Germany

Karunya University

Bachelor of Engineering in Electronics and Communication Engineering · Electronics and Communication Engineering · Coimbatore, India

Certifications & licenses

Professional Scrum Product Owner (PSPO 1)

Scrum. Org

Autosar Architecture

Udemy

Basic Course On Automation

Elektrobit Siemens

Embedded Linux Step By Step

Udemy

Profile

Created
Need a freelancer? Find your match in seconds.
Try FRATCH GPT
More actions

Frequently asked questions

Do you have questions? Here you can find further information.

Where is Reshmi based?

Reshmi is based in Friedrichshafen, Germany.

What languages does Reshmi speak?

Reshmi speaks the following languages: English (Advanced), German (Elementary).

How many years of experience does Reshmi have?

Reshmi has at least 5 years of experience. During this time, Reshmi has worked in at least 4 different roles and for 4 different companies. The average length of individual experience is 1 year and 1 month. Note that Reshmi may not have shared all experience and actually has more experience.

What roles would Reshmi be best suited for?

Based on recent experience, Reshmi would be well-suited for roles such as: Software Engineer, Master Thesis: SRAM PUF-Based Authentication for IoT Networks Using Machine Learning, Working Student.

What is Reshmi's latest experience?

Reshmi's most recent position is Software Engineer at Aumovio Engineering Services (formerly Continental Engineering Services).

What companies has Reshmi worked for in recent years?

In recent years, Reshmi has worked for Aumovio Engineering Services (formerly Continental Engineering Services), OSB Engineering (External Employee at Continental Engineering Services), University of Passau, and Siemens.

Which industries is Reshmi most experienced in?

Reshmi is most experienced in industries like Automotive, Information Technology (IT), and Education.

Which business areas is Reshmi most experienced in?

Reshmi is most experienced in business areas like Product Development, Information Technology (IT), and Quality Assurance (QA). Reshmi also has some experience in Research and Development (R&D).

What is Reshmi's education?

Reshmi holds a Master in Mobile and Embedded Systems from University of Passau and a Bachelor in Electronics and Communication Engineering from Karunya University.

Does Reshmi have any certificates?

Reshmi has 4 certificates. Among them, these include: Professional Scrum Product Owner (PSPO 1), Autosar Architecture, and Basic Course On Automation.

What is the availability of Reshmi?

Reshmi is immediately available part-time for suitable projects.

What is the rate of Reshmi?

Reshmi's rate depends on the specific project requirements. Please use the Meet button on the profile to schedule a meeting and discuss the details.

How to hire Reshmi?

To hire Reshmi, click the Meet button on the profile to request a meeting and discuss your project needs.

Average rates for similar positions

Rates are based on recent contracts and do not include FRATCH margin.

1000
750
500
250
Market avg: 740-900 €
The rates shown represent the typical market range for freelancers in this position based on recent contracts on our platform.
Actual rates may vary depending on seniority level, experience, skill specialization, project complexity, and engagement length.